The oral report of ASH 2021 features positive phase 2 data from Japanese patients with relapsed/refractory ATL
-
In fiscal 2021, Japan has obtained orphan drug qualification through regulatory filing
Daiichi Sankyo Company, Limited (hereinafter referred to as Daiichi Sankyo) announced that valmetastat is a potential first-in-class EZH1 and EZH2 dual inhibitor, which has been demonstrated in a key phase 2 study of relapsed/refractory adult T cell patients in Japan. The desired remission rate is leukemia/lymphoma (ATL).The results are reported today in 63’s oral report (#303)road American Society of Hematology Annual Meeting (#ASH21).
Although ATL is a rare disease, it occurs more frequently in parts of Japan and other regions.1 Currently, there is no best standard treatment plan for ATL.1 Nearly 90% of patients will relapse after intensive first-line treatment, and there are few options available at this time.1,2
The phase 2 study of valmetostat reached its primary endpoint. As assessed by the independent efficacy evaluation committee, the objective response rate (ORR) of 25 patients with relapsed/refractory ATL was 48% (90% CI: 30.5%-65.9) %). 5 cases of complete remission, 7 cases of partial remission and 10 cases of stable disease were reported. At a median follow-up of 6.5 months, the median duration of response (DOR) was not reached (95% CI: 1.87 months-NR). As of the data cutoff on April 24, 2021, there are still 8 patients still receiving treatment.
The safety of valmestat in the study is consistent with a phase 1 trial of patients with a variety of non-Hodgkin’s lymphomas, including peripheral T-cell lymphoma (PTCL) and ATL.3 Fifteen of 25 patients (60%) had a Grade 3 or higher treatment emergency adverse event (TEAE), the most common of which (occurring in ≥30% of patients) was a decrease in platelet count (80%) , Anemia (48%), hair loss (40%) and dysgeusia (36%). Twenty percent (n=5) and 8% (n=2) of patients interrupted or reduced their dose due to TEAE, respectively. Two patients (8%) discontinued treatment due to TEAE.
Based on these data, valmetolstat was granted orphan drug designation by the Ministry of Health, Labour and Welfare (MHLW) of Japan for the treatment of relapsed/refractory ATL. Therapies that have been granted orphan drug designation by the Ministry of Health and Welfare of Japan are therapies developed for serious, difficult-to-treat diseases that affect less than 50,000 patients in Japan. They are eligible for a number of measures designed to support development, including but not limited to guidance and Subsidies for R&D activities, priority consultation for clinical development, and priority review of applications.

The study also showed that the measurable lesions of all evaluated disease sites (including lymph nodes, extranodal, skin, and peripheral blood) have a tendency to decrease.
The trial included patients with three aggressive ATL subtypes who received a median of 3 previous treatments (range, 1-8). 24 of the 25 patients had received pre-treatment with Mogamulizumab.
